We received some fantastic news in April when the Co-operative Local Community Fund announced that they we would receive £3,012.34.

This amount was raised at the Co-operative Store in Pickwick Road , Corsham and Chair Mike Oakes wants to thank all those customers who voted for Fun4All during the fundraising  period . He said “This will enable us to improve on our regular programme of events that we provide for Carers, and to increase the scope and the frequency of our events. This is so vital to the increasing number of people who are taking on the responsibility of becoming a Carer”.

Fun4All Committee member Muriel Richards  identified  the funding opportunity in the first place.
